Return to Video

Pandas - Intro to Data Science

  • 0:01 - 0:03
    والآن، بعد أن تعرفنا قليلاً على معالجة البيانات،
  • 0:03 - 0:06
    فلنتحدث عن كيفية تخزين البيانات والرجوع إليها باستخدام Pandas.
  • 0:07 - 0:12
    غالبًا ما يتم تضمين البيانات في Pandas داخل بنية تُسمى إطار البيانات.
  • 0:12 - 0:16
    إطار البيانات هو بنية بيانات ثنائية الأبعاد معنونة ولها أعمدة
  • 0:16 - 0:18
    قد تكون مختلفة في النوع حسب الضرورة.
  • 0:18 - 0:25
    على سبيل المثال، يمكن أن يكون النوع string أو int أو float أوBoolean.
  • 0:26 - 0:30
    يمكنكم اعتبار إطار البيانات مشابهًا لجدول بيانات Excel.
  • 0:30 - 0:32
    سنتحدث بعد قليل عن إنشاء أُطُر البيانات.
  • 0:32 - 0:35
    وحتى ذلك الحين، هذا مثال لما قد يبدو عليه إطار البيانات،
  • 0:35 - 0:39
    باستخدام البيانات لوصف الركاب على متن السفينة تيتانيك، وتحديد ما إذا كانوا
  • 0:39 - 0:41
    قد نجوا أم لا من الحادث المأساوي لاصطدام السفينة تيتانيك بجبل جليدي.
  • 0:43 - 0:45
    ستستخدمون مجموعة البيانات هذه بعينها في المشروع رقم واحد.
  • 0:45 - 0:48
    لاحظوا وجود عدة أعمدة مختلفة.
  • 0:48 - 0:51
    وهي Name، وage، وfare، و?survived.
  • 0:51 - 0:54
    كل هذه الأعمدة بها أنواع بيانات مختلفة.
  • 0:54 - 0:55
    يحتوي العمود Age بالكامل على أرقام صحيحة.
  • 0:55 - 0:57
    ويحتوي العمود Survived بالكامل على قيم بوليانية، وهكذا.
  • 0:58 - 1:01
    كما توجد أيضًا إدخالات غير رقمية.
  • 1:01 - 1:03
    وهذا ما يحدث عندما لا نحدد قيمة.
  • 1:03 - 1:06
    ما النهج الذي سنتبعه عند إعداد إطار البيانات هذا؟
  • 1:06 - 1:10
    أولاً، سأنشئ قاموس Python بالاسم d، حيث يمثل كل مفتاح فيه اسم
  • 1:10 - 1:14
    أحد الأعمدة، وستمثل القيمة المقابلة له سلسلة Python حيث سأقوم
  • 1:14 - 1:18
    أولاً بتمرير صفيف يتضمن قيم إطار البيانات الفعلي، ثم
  • 1:18 - 1:20
    أمرر صفيفًا من الفهارس حيث أريد أن تذهب تلك قيم.
  • 1:22 - 1:27
    لاحظ أنه في الحالة الخاصة بالعمود fare حيث توجد قيمة غير رقمية، سأقوم فقط
  • 1:27 - 1:31
    بإضافة ثلاث قيم فعلية، وتبعًا لذلك سأقوم بإضافة الفهارس الثلاثة المقابلة لها.
  • 1:31 - 1:34
    بمجرد أن أكون قد أنشأت هذا القاموس، سأتمكن من تمريره كوسيطة
  • 1:34 - 1:37
    داخل دالة DataFrame لإنشاء إطار البيانات الفعلي الذي أريده.
  • 1:37 - 1:38
    هنا سأسمي إطار البيانات هذا df.
  • 1:38 - 1:42
    وسترون أن إطار البيانات الذي قمنا بإدخاله هنا يطابق الإطار
  • 1:42 - 1:44
    الذي كان لدينا على الجهاز اللوحي سابقًا في هذا الدرس.
タイトル:
Pandas - Intro to Data Science
概説:

more » « less
Video Language:
English
Team:
Udacity
プロジェクト:
ud359: Intro to Data Science
Duration:
01:44
Udacity Robot edited アラビア語 subtitles for 01-16 Pandas

Arabic subtitles

改訂